'78 355ci forged build
1978 truck short block 30 over
GM forged crank
GM "Pink"/"X" rods
Unknown forged flat top pistons
Balanced rotating assembly
Sealed power bearings and chromoly rings
882 heads, 3 angle valve job, guideplates, screw in studs, summit 1.5roller rocker, z28 springs
Holley stealth intake, 600cfm holley carb
Summit K1103 cam and lifters
Summit Racing Part Number: SUM-1103 Cam Style: Hydraulic flat tappet Basic Operating RPM Range: 1,600-5,200 Intake Duration at 050 inch Lift: 214 Exhaust Duration at 050 inch Lift: 224 Duration at 050 inch Lift: 214 int./224 exh. Advertised Intake Duration: 272 Advertised Exhaust Duration: 282 Advertised Duration: 272 int./282 exh. Intake Valve Lift with Factory Rocker Arm Ratio: 0.442 in. Exhaust Valve Lift with Factory Rocker Arm Ratio: 0.465 in. Valve Lift with Factory Rocker Arm Ratio: 0.442 int./0.465 exh. Lobe Separation (degrees): 112
What kind of horsepower am I looking at here?
